Ibrahim Mahama meets Police Board over alleged assault

Renowned Ghanaian visual artist Ibrahim Mahama has been invited to a meeting with the Police Management Board as part of investigations into an alleged assault on him by officers of IGP’s Special Operations Team.

This update was shared in a viral video on X by Citi FM on March 26, 2026, as part of efforts to establish the facts of the alleged assault and ensure accountability.

According to the post, the Inspector-General of Police, IGP, Christian Tetteh Yohuno, invited both Mahama and the Northern Regional Police Commander to Accra to assist with an ongoing probe into the matter.

The incident reportedly occurred on March 21, 2026, involving a group identified as the Inspector-General of Police’s Special Operations Team commonly known as the ‘Black Maria.’

However, the team, led by Abdul Bawa Jalil, has denied any involvement in the alleged assault, insisting that its personnel were not engaged in the incident.

In response to the allegations, the matter has been referred to the Police Professional Standards Bureau, the internal body responsible for investigating misconduct within the Ghana Police Service.

The high-level engagement with the Police Management Board is expected to provide further clarity on the circumstances surrounding the incident, as authorities work to determine the veracity of the claims and any potential misconduct.

Police authorities have indicated that updates will be provided as the investigation progresses.
